Transaction 3387d789c06656d722ef2d0107ba5de32b5adf7ea110d416ad42155fd2cbe0fa

1 Input
2 Outputs
  • 3387d789c06656d722ef2d0107ba5de32b5adf7ea110d416ad42155fd2cbe0fa:0
  • value  1000000
    address  16v2Db759n4NUAxKGwFEJNAbbx32TdF9HE
  • 3387d789c06656d722ef2d0107ba5de32b5adf7ea110d416ad42155fd2cbe0fa:1
  • value  71665459
    address  3JXRVxhrk2o9f4w3cQchBLwUeegJBj6BEp